Originally Posted by 318BANDIT
Wut size pipe do u think in need i was thankin goin wit a 2.5 in and 2.25 out
What are your plans for the truck? If going up in cubes to say an NA 6.0, then go for the dual in/out 2.5's...you could even do dual 2.5's with a heads and cam 5.3, but I feel that a single 3" would probably be better matched IMO.
